2. Release What Feels Heavy: An Energetic Declutter
Decluttering is often presented as a productivity task. In truth, it is an energetic recalibration.
You do not need to overhaul your entire home. Instead, choose one area that feels dense or stagnant. This may be:
• A drawer that collects avoided items
• A corner that feels stuck
• A room that has not received attention in a while
Let this guiding question lead the way:
Does this item help me feel grounded, spacious, or supported
If the answer is unclear, that is information, not failure. Set it aside and return later. Clarity comes with movement.
Energetic decluttering is not about reducing everything. It is about giving your space permission to breathe again.
3. Open the Windows: Let Air and Light Reset the Atmosphere
Fresh air remains one of the simplest and most effective energy-clearing tools. Even in the coldest months, opening a window for a few minutes refreshes the atmosphere and helps release emotional residue.
Light plays an equally powerful role.
- Soft, warm lighting encourages rest and reflection
- Bright, natural light awakens clarity and forward movement
Pay attention to what your body wants. Some spaces call for brightness in the new year. Others ask for a calmer glow.

Frequently Asked Questions
How often should I reset the energy in my home?
Most people benefit from an energetic reset at the start of each season. Winter is especially powerful because the body naturally slows down and becomes more aware of stagnant energy. You can also reset your home anytime you feel stuck, overwhelmed, or ready for renewal.
Do I need to declutter everything for an effective reset?
Not at all. A single focused area can create significant energetic and emotional shifts. Small, intentional clearing is often more sustainable than full-home overhauls.
What is the difference between decluttering and energy clearing?
Decluttering removes physical items. Energy clearing shifts the emotional, somatic, and atmospheric imprint of a space. The two often overlap, but you can clear energy without major organizing.
Can I do this if I live in a small space?
Yes. Energy work has nothing to do with square footage. Even small apartments respond beautifully to intention, fresh air, mindful lighting, and somatic awareness.
Does an energetic home reset help reduce stress or anxiety?
Many people notice a sense of calm, ease, and emotional spaciousness after refreshing their home energy. Your space communicates safety or overwhelm to your nervous system, so small shifts make a real difference.
How long does a home energy reset take?
It can be ten minutes or several hours. Intention matters more than duration. Start small and build from there.
What tools do I need?
None. Your awareness, breath, and intention are enough. Additional tools such as candles, essential oils, or sound can be added if they feel supportive.
Is this the same as feng shui?
There is some overlap, but they are not the same. Feng shui follows a clear lineage and framework. Energetic home resetting is intuitive and somatic, guided by how your body interacts with space.
